Included Accessories

The Augshy kit comes with a variety of useful accessories, including three sets of guitar strings, professional guitar picks, a capo, and a unique tool that simplifies string changes. These features cater to players looking to customize and maintain their guitars effectively. Conversely, the Pyle kit provides a complete set that includes a guitar, spare strings, picks, a gig bag, a shoulder strap, and a cleaning cloth. This assortment ensures that beginners have all the essentials to start playing right out of the box, highlighting the Pyle kit’s focus on user readiness.

Guitar Features and Quality

The Augshy kit does not include a guitar itself but focuses on tools and accessories that enhance the playing experience. The tools are designed for quick and comfortable use, which is vital for guitar maintenance. In contrast, the Pyle Beginner Acoustic Guitar Kit features a handcrafted wooden construction with a high-gloss finish, providing a warm, rich tone that is ideal for beginners. The 34-inch size is specifically tailored for younger players or those who prefer a smaller instrument, which is beneficial for ease of handling and playability.

Build and Design

The design of the Augshy kit prioritizes functionality and convenience, with tools that are compact and easy to use. The kit's products are lightweight, making them suitable for both beginners and seasoned players who want to manage their instruments effectively. The Pyle kit stands out with its traditional acoustic guitar design, featuring a linden wood body and birchwood headstock. This handcrafted quality not only enhances the aesthetic appeal but also contributes to the instrument's sound quality, making it a more attractive choice for beginners looking for a quality guitar.
